Malia, Sasha Start School at 2 Different Sidwell Campuses

irst things first: President-elect Barack Obama's two daughters have checked into their new school in Washington.

     Katie McCormick Lelyveld, a spokeswoman for Michelle Obama, said that Michelle Obama accompanied daughters Sasha, 7, and Malia, 10, to Sidwell Friends school Monday morning. Sasha is attending classes at the Bethesda, Md., elementary-school campus, where she is in second grade. Malia is in fifth grade at the middle school campus in the District of Columbia.

     Sidwell is a private Quaker school. The campus in northwest Washington has grades 5-12 and the suburban Bethesda, Md., campus is for kindergarten through fourth grade.

     Sasha carried a Trans by JanSport pink, magenta and gray backpack and wore bluejeans and a brown jacket with a hood and her hair was pulled into two braided ponytails.

     Her mother wore a long maroon overcoat, cinched at the waste, and slate gray pants.

     Security was relatively low key.
